You might also ask why an all-powerful god would use such a clumsy tool (a global flood using water not in existence) to exterminate all of the unwanted humans. Talk about a mess. When Noah et. all, found re-emerged land, there was nothing left alive but bacteria. All of the grasses, bushes, trees, fish, whales, etc. had all drowned and been dead for a year and subject to bacterial action. I wonder what Noah and all of the animals did for food for the years and years it took for everything to dry out and, possibly, seeds to reinstitute grass (for animal fodder) and trees to make building materials.
An all-powerful god had as options: the ability to make all of the unwanted humans be gone with just a thought (no harm to innocent animals, no damage to trees, grasses, etc.). Noah, et. al., get a fresh start with something to eat thrown in.
An all-powerful god could have given everyone unwanted a death experience but left them alive with the profound sense that they were being given a second chance. A real “born again” experience!
An all-powerful god … would not have made the mistake in the first fucking place.
